Pirates Recall Alex Presley, Option Matt Hague

The Pittsburgh Pirates have recalled OF Alex Presley and optioned utility player Matt Hague to Triple-A Indianapolis. Presley was on the seven-day disabled list after suffering a concussion on July 3.

Presley has struggled this season, managing just a .242/.276/.395 slash line in 228 plate appearances.

Pittsburgh stand just one game behind the National League Central leader, the Cincinnati Reds. Obviously, Bucs' manager Clint Hurdle hopes Presley can return to last year's form, when he hit .298/.339/.465.

Matt Hague heads to Triple-A to make room for Presley on the 25-man roster.

The Pirates have been connected to Justin Upton, another OF, over the past few days, but it is unknown if the team is willing to surrender the prospects that the Diamondbacks would likely ask for in a proposed trade. Pittsburgh has two top pitching prospects in the minor leagues in Jameson Taillon and Gerrit Cole.
